Super cool, great moves, VERY NICE. Wow. That's a few moves I haven't seen before! laying it out flat, leading edge forward, very cool. Something new to try! And, for the catch, it looked like you just hit the upper strings, cort of like a karate chop, to bring the kite to you. Am I correct on this?
@kitebum2 жыл бұрын
Thanks Robert! The flat, LE forward we call a pancake. Pretty simple concept but requires a sensitive touch and a light pop on the brake lines as the hands come forward to give a touch of slack. Slowly grab some tension back on the top lines before the kite rotates beyond flat. The catch is very simple. Yes, grab the top lines with a firm grip so your hands don't slide down the lines and cut them... then the kite with a perfectly straight LE pop the top lines down toward the ground. Not straight back towards yourself. A short but medium powered strike down on the top lines will send the kite hurling straight at you. Super fun maneuvers to learn and just another card in deck.
